P204 D2EHPA, also known as bis(2-etilheksil) fosforik asit, is an organophosphorus compound. Bu açık bir, colorless liquid with a distinctive odor. P204 D2EHPA is a versatile compound that exhibits excellent extractive properties, making it a preferred choice in solvent extraction processes. Its chemical formula is C16H35O2P.

One of the primary uses of P204 D2EHPA is in the mining industry. It is employed as an extractant in the recovery of valuable metals, such as copper, uranyum, nikel, ve nadir toprak elementleri. P204 D2EHPA forms stable complexes with these metals, allowing for their selective extraction from ores and other raw materials. This compound has proven to be highly efficient in extracting metals, leading to increased yields and reduced production costs.
bunlara ek olarak, P204 D2EHPA finds application in the nuclear sector. It is used in the reprocessing of spent nuclear fuel to recover valuable elements like uranium and plutonium. Its ability to selectively extract these elements from the complex mixture of nuclear waste is crucial in ensuring the sustainability of nuclear energy production.
Another significant application of P204 D2EHPA is in the production of rare earth elements. These elements are vital in various high-tech industries, elektronik dahil, magnets, and renewable energy technologies. P204 D2EHPA is employed to extract rare earth elements from ores, enabling their purification and subsequent utilization in advanced technological applications.
Apart from the mining and nuclear sectors, P204 D2EHPA is also utilized in the pharmaceutical industry. It is used as an extractant in the production of pharmaceutical intermediates and active ingredients. The compound’s ability to selectively extract desired compounds from complex mixtures is instrumental in the synthesis and purification of pharmaceutical products.
